vcl/source/outdev/line.cxx |    2 +-
 1 file changed, 1 insertion(+), 1 deletion(-)

New commits:
commit 061363cea1642ba60de32b644b73c5c9cc136596
Author:     Caolán McNamara <caol...@redhat.com>
AuthorDate: Sun Aug 28 16:33:10 2022 +0100
Commit:     Caolán McNamara <caol...@redhat.com>
CommitDate: Sun Aug 28 20:13:29 2022 +0200

    ofz#50674 reduce limit while fuzzing
    
    Change-Id: I1eeb4147f6c0c56c05450291c922bcd04017881a
    Reviewed-on: https://gerrit.libreoffice.org/c/core/+/138947
    Tested-by: Jenkins
    Reviewed-by: Caolán McNamara <caol...@redhat.com>

diff --git a/vcl/source/outdev/line.cxx b/vcl/source/outdev/line.cxx
index 305484792736..d8a2822160c7 100644
--- a/vcl/source/outdev/line.cxx
+++ b/vcl/source/outdev/line.cxx
@@ -265,7 +265,7 @@ void OutputDevice::drawLine( basegfx::B2DPolyPolygon 
aLinePolyPolygon, const Lin
             // but one that is at least as good as ImplSubdivideBezier was.
             // There, Polygon::AdaptiveSubdivide was used with default 
parameter
             // 1.0 as quality index.
-            static int nRecurseLimit = utl::ConfigManager::IsFuzzing() ? 15 : 
30;
+            static int nRecurseLimit = utl::ConfigManager::IsFuzzing() ? 10 : 
30;
             aLinePolyPolygon = 
basegfx::utils::adaptiveSubdivideByDistance(aLinePolyPolygon, 1.0, 
nRecurseLimit);
         }
 

Reply via email to